How the formula works

Both centigram per imperial gallon and nanogram per cubic millimeter measure the same physical quantity (mass per unit volume), so converting between them is a single multiplication. Multiply a value in centigram per imperial gallon by 2.199692 to get nanogram per cubic millimeter. To reverse the conversion, multiply a nanogram per cubic millimeter value by 0.454609 to get back to centigram per imperial gallon.
